Ron P 12-03-2008 12:30 PM


Originally Posted by LostinBoston (Post 2751916)
Whats the next class after the 95 mph class?

That's the top speed in our Pro/Am classes. We could add a faster class but we'd mandate canopies. If that's the case, you might want to run in the Extreme Cat class. We don't want to have overlapping classes.

Safety of our race teams is our paramount concern.

TKO 12-03-2008 02:04 PM

RON, I think the 4 open class racing idea sounds positive ! At the HOC awards and meetings 4 years ago ,a meeting for equipment owners and a board headed by Bob Bull , of APBA ,and JC of SBI -APBA decided that top speed, rather than average would be the future of P-class racing ,all org. adopted that deciscion and set up their boats accordingly,and have raced top speed since. To insure competitive, deck to deck racing, in P-class,stay with top speed. thanks Walt
